What is Murf.ai?
Murf.ai is an AI voice generator popular among video creators, marketers, and educators. It offers:
- 120+ AI voices in 20+ languages
- Video editing integration
- Voice-over for presentations
- Team collaboration features
- Voice cloning (enterprise)
Murf.ai excels at creating voice-overs for videos, e-learning content, and marketing materials. Their platform includes basic video editing and the ability to sync voice with visual content.

Detailed Feature Comparison
1. Ebook Handling
Narratemi: Upload your EPUB file directly. Narratemi parses the book structure, identifies chapters, and prepares everything for audio generation automatically.
Murf.ai: Requires manual text input. You'd need to copy-paste text sections and organize them yourself. No native support for book formats.
Winner: Narratemi
2. Long-Form Content
Narratemi: Designed specifically for content that runs hours long. Voice consistency, pacing, and audio processing are all optimized for book-length content.
Murf.ai: Optimized for shorter content typical of video voice-overs. While it can handle longer text, it's not built around that use case.
Winner for audiobooks: Narratemi
3. Character Voices
Narratemi: Native multi-character support. Tag character dialogue and assign unique voices. The system automatically switches voices during generation.
Murf.ai: Supports multiple voices in projects, but designed for video scenes rather than book dialogue. No automatic voice switching based on character attribution.
Winner for fiction: Narratemi

Common Questions
Can Murf.ai create audiobooks?
Technically yes, but it requires significant manual work. You'd need to manage text sections, generate audio separately, and combine everything yourself. It's possible but inefficient compared to a purpose-built solution.
Can Narratemi create video voice-overs?
It's not designed for this. While you could generate audio and use it in video editing software, you'd lose the sync and timing features that make Murf.ai effective for video work.
Which has better voice quality?
Both platforms have excellent voice quality. The difference lies in how the voices are optimized:
- Murf voices are great for short, engaging content
- Narratemi voices are optimized for long-form listening comfort
